8 Things You Didn’t Know About BB Naija 2018 Housemate Leo

8 Things You Didn’t Know About BB Naija 2018 Housemate Leo

BB Naija 2018 housemate Leo Babarinde Akinola Dasilva takes the position of the calm and cool observer among the other unique housemates.

He is also known as the housemate who speaks intelligently, after Lolu that is. Leo is in the house to play the game to the end and win the N47 million cash prize.

Here are 8 things about Leo that You didn’t know.

1. Leo was born on the 10th of July 1992 in Ishaga Surulere to Sir Babarinde Dasilva.

2. He is from Lagos State and has three sisters and a brother. One of his sisters is the famous designer Lanre Dasilva Ajayi.

3.He had his primary and secondary school in Nigeria then went abroad for his tertiary education.  He is an Electronics and Communication Engineering graduate of the University of Hertfordshire.

4. Leo has always been an enterprising man, he launched his first company ‘SODZ Entertainment’ in England on May 28th 2010. He later expanded it to the United States.

5. He moved back to Nigeria in 2015 and established Big Figure Small World Limited.

6.Leo is still pained that his father didn’t live to see him graduating from university.

7. He is a lover of sports. He plays basketball and is a fervent follower of the English Premier League.

8. Leo says he hates people who snore the most.
